The Briscoe Western Art Museum is an incredible place to visit right on the banks of the San Antonio Riverwalk.

It's a lively and fascinating place that bring a collections of Western Heritage to the United States. The museum has a wide variety of artifacts that reflect Western Art, and show and tell us how Cowboys once lived.

People flock to the Briscoe Western Art Museum to see the latest exhibits and collections of paintings, photography, historical artifacts, and sculptures of Western Art that spread throughout nine galleries, and educational programs about stories Cowboys, Indians, and the American West culture. They offer free admission on Tuesdays from 4-9 p.m. There is always new collection, exhibits, and events each month, to celebrate art, history, and heritage of the American West. There is also the Jack Gunther Pavilion room, that you can rent for your next event. You can also become an exclusive member, where you can enjoy the benefits of attending many of the exhibits and collections on display.

The Briscoe Western Art Museum was designed by Lake/Flato architect firm. It is a place that was built in honor of the late Texas Governor, Dolph Briscoe, Jr. and his wife, who loved art. They were instrumental in the art community cared about preservation of art and the town of San Antonio.

There is always a reason to attend the Briscoe Western Art Museum. There are many things you can count on when you visit the museum, but especially that you will be in awe of the stories about the historical art. The museum is located in the San Antonio Public Library, awaiting to be discovered.
